From mboxrd@z Thu Jan 1 00:00:00 1970 From: Tvrtko Ursulin Subject: Re: [PATCH] RFC: drm: add support for tiled/compressed/etc modifier in addfb2 (v1.5) Date: Thu, 29 Jan 2015 12:55:48 +0000 Message-ID: <54CA2DD4.30601@linux.intel.com> References: <1422466672-15833-1-git-send-email-daniel.vetter@ffwll.ch> <54C92324.1090605@linux.intel.com> <20150129113029.GA4764@phenom.ffwll.local> <54CA1CCB.30500@linux.intel.com> <20150129115715.GC4764@phenom.ffwll.local> Mime-Version: 1.0 Content-Type: text/plain; charset="utf-8"; Format="flowed" Content-Transfer-Encoding: base64 Return-path: In-Reply-To: <20150129115715.GC4764@phenom.ffwll.local> List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, Errors-To: intel-gfx-bounces@lists.freedesktop.org Sender: "Intel-gfx" To: Daniel Vetter Cc: Daniel Vetter , Intel Graphics Development , Daniel Stone , DRI Development , Daniel Vetter , =?windows-1252?Q?Michel_D=E4nzer?= , Laurent Pinchart List-Id: intel-gfx@lists.freedesktop.org Ck9uIDAxLzI5LzIwMTUgMTE6NTcgQU0sIERhbmllbCBWZXR0ZXIgd3JvdGU6Cj4gT24gVGh1LCBK YW4gMjksIDIwMTUgYXQgMTE6NDM6MDdBTSArMDAwMCwgVHZydGtvIFVyc3VsaW4gd3JvdGU6Cj4+ Cj4+IE9uIDAxLzI5LzIwMTUgMTE6MzAgQU0sIERhbmllbCBWZXR0ZXIgd3JvdGU6Cj4+PiBPbiBX ZWQsIEphbiAyOCwgMjAxNSBhdCAwNTo1Nzo1NlBNICswMDAwLCBUdnJ0a28gVXJzdWxpbiB3cm90 ZToKPj4+Pgo+Pj4+IE9uIDAxLzI4LzIwMTUgMDU6MzcgUE0sIERhbmllbCBWZXR0ZXIgd3JvdGU6 Cj4+Pj4+IEZyb206IFJvYiBDbGFyayA8cm9iZGNsYXJrQGdtYWlsLmNvbT4KPj4+Pj4KPj4+Pj4g SW4gRFJNL0tNUyB3ZSBhcmUgbGFja2luZyBhIGdvb2Qgd2F5IHRvIGRlYWwgd2l0aCB0aWxlZC9j b21wcmVzc2VkCj4+Pj4+IGZvcm1hdHMuICBFc3BlY2lhbGx5IGluIHRoZSBjYXNlIG9mIGRtYWJ1 Zi9wcmltZSBidWZmZXIgc2hhcmluZywgd2hlcmUKPj4+Pj4gd2UgY2Fubm90IGFsd2F5cyByZWx5 IG9uIHVuZGVyLXRoZS1ob29kIGZsYWdzIHBhc3NlZCB0byBkcml2ZXIgc3BlY2lmaWMKPj4+Pj4g Z2VtLWNyZWF0ZSBpb2N0bCB0byBwYXNzIGFyb3VuZCB0aGVzZSBleHRyYSBmbGFncy4KPj4+Pj4K Pj4+Pj4gVGhlIHByb3Bvc2FsIGlzIHRvIGFkZCBhIHBlci1wbGFuZSBmb3JtYXQgbW9kaWZpZXIu ICBUaGlzIGFsbG93cyB0bywgaWYKPj4+Pj4gbmVjZXNzYXJ5LCB1c2UgZGlmZmVyZW50IHRpbGlu ZyBwYXR0ZXJzIGZvciBzdWItc2FtcGxlZCBwbGFuZXMsIGV0Yy4KPj4+Pj4gVGhlIGZvcm1hdCBt b2RpZmllcnMgYXJlIGFkZGVkIGF0IHRoZSBlbmQgb2YgdGhlIGlvY3RsIHN0cnVjdCwgc28gZm9y Cj4+Pj4+IGxlZ2FjeSB1c2Vyc3BhY2UgaXQgd2lsbCBiZSB6ZXJvIHBhZGRlZC4KPj4+Pj4KPj4+ Pj4gVE9ETyBob3cgYmVzdCB0byBkZWFsIHdpdGggYXNzaWdubWVudCBvZiBtb2RpZmllciB0b2tl biB2YWx1ZXM/ICBUaGUKPj4+Pj4gcm91Z2ggaWRlYSB3YXMgdG8gbmFtZXNwYWNlIHRoaW5ncyB3 aXRoIGFuIDhiaXQgdmVuZG9yLWlkLCBhbmQgdGhlbgo+Pj4+PiBiZXlvbmQgdGhhdCBpdCBpcyB0 cmVhdGVkIGFzIGFuIG9wYXF1ZSB2YWx1ZS4gIEJ1dCB0aGF0IHdhcyBhIHJlbGF0aXZlbHkKPj4+ Pj4gYXJiaXRyYXJ5IGNob2ljZS4gIFRoZXJlIGFyZSBjYXNlcyB3aGVyZSBzYW1lIHRpbGluZyBw YXR0ZXJuIGFuZC9vcgo+Pj4+PiBjb21wcmVzc2lvbiBpcyBzdXBwb3J0ZWQgYnkgdmFyaW91cyBk aWZmZXJlbnQgdmVuZG9ycy4gIFNvIHdlIHNob3VsZAo+Pj4+PiBzdGFuZGFyZGl6ZSB0byB1c2Ug dGhlIHZlbmRvci1pZCBhbmQgdmFsdWUgb2YgdGhlIGZpcnN0IG9uZSB3aG8KPj4+Pj4gZG9jdW1l bnRzIHRoZSBmb3JtYXQ/Cj4+Pj4KPj4+PiBNYXliZToKPj4+PiAJX191NjQgbW9kaWZpZXJbNF07 Cj4+Pj4gCV9fdTY0IHZlbmRvcl9tb2RpZmllcls0XTsKPj4+Cj4+PiBTZWVtcyByZW5kdW5kYW50 IHNpbmNlIHRoZSBtb2RpZmllciBhZGRlZCBpbiB0aGlzIHBhdGNoIGlzIGFscmVhZHkgdmVuZG9y Cj4+PiBzcGVjaWZpYy4gT3Igd2hhdCBleGFjdGx5IGFyZSB5b3UgdHJ5aW5nIHRvIGFjY29tcGxp c2ggaGVyZT8KPj4KPj4gSSBhbSB0cnlpbmcgdG8gYXZvaWQgcGFja2V0LWluLWEtcGFja2V0IChi aXRtYXNrcykgbXVtYm8tanVtYm8gYW5kIHZlbmRvciBpZAo+PiBvbiB0aGUgaGVhZCBmb2xsb3dl ZCBieSBtYXliZSBzdGFuZGFyZGl6ZWQgb3IgbWF5YmUgdmVuZG9yIHNwZWNpZmljIHRhZy4KPj4g RmVlbHMgZnVubnkuIFdvdWxkIGl0IG5vdCBiZSBzaW1wbGVyIHRvIHB1dCBhIHN0cnVjdCBpbiB0 aGVyZT8KPgo+IFRoZSB1NjQgbW9kaWZpZXIgaXMganVzdCBhbiBvcGFxdWUgdGhpbmcsIHdpdGgg OCBiaXQgdG8gaWRlbnRpZmllciB0aGUKPiB2ZW5kb3IgKGZvciBlYXNpZXIgbnVtYmVyIG1hbmFn ZW1lbnQgcmVhbGx5KSBhbmQgdGhlIGxvdyA1NiBiaXRzIGNhbiBiZQo+IHdoYXRldmVyIHdlIHdh bnQgdGhlbS4gT24gaTkxNSBJIHRoaW5rIHdlIHNob3VsZCBqdXN0IGVudW1lcmF0ZSBhbGwgdGhl Cj4gdmFyaW91cyB0aWxpbmcgbW9kZXMgd2UgaGF2ZS4gQW5kIGlmIHRoZSBtb2RpZmllcnMgYXJl bid0IHNldCB3ZSB1c2UgdGhlCj4gdGlsaW5nIG1vZGUgb2YgdGhlIHVuZGVybHlpbmcgZ2VtIGJv LiBXZSBhbHJlYWR5IGhhdmUgY29kZSBpbiBwbGFjZSB0bwo+IGd1YXJhbnRlZSB0aGF0IHRoZSB1 bmRlcmx5aW5nIGJvJ3MgdGlsaW5nIGNhbid0IGNoYW5nZSBhcyBsb25nIGFzIHRoZXJlJ3MKPiBh IGttcyBmYiBhcm91bmQsIHdoaWNoIG1lYW5zIGFsbCBjb2RlIHdoaWNoIGNoZWNrcyBmb3IgdGls aW5nIGNhbiBzd2l0Y2gKPiBvdmVyIHRvIHRoZXNlIGZsYWdzLgo+Cj4gc3RydWN0IHdvbid0IHdv cmsgc2luY2UgYnkgZGVmaW5pdGlvbiB0aGlzIGlzIHZlbmRvci1zcGVjaWZpYywgYW5kIGV2ZXJ5 Cj4gdmVuZG9yIGlzIHNsaWdodGx5IGluc2FuZSBpbiBhIGRpZmZlcmVudCB3YXkuCgpXZWxsIDgg KyA1NiBiaXRzIGlzIGEgInN0cnVjdCIgYWxyZWFkeSBhbmQgbm90IGZ1bGx5IG9wYXF1ZS4gQXJl IHRoZSAKYml0cyBleHBlbnNpdmU/IDopIFRoYXQgd2FzIGZpcnN0IHBhcnQgb2YgbXkgcG9pbnQu CgpTZWNvbmRseSwgInZlbmRvciB3aG8gcmVnaXN0ZXJzIGZpcnN0IiBwYXJ0IG9mIGRpc2N1c3Np b24gaXMgd2hhdCBjYW1lIAp0byBteSBhdHRlbnRpb24gYXMgd2VsbC4KCldpdGggdGhpcywgYSBo eXBvdGhldGljYWwgc3RhbmRhcmQgZm9ybWF0IHdvdWxkIGJlIHVuZGVyIGEgdmVuZG9yIGlkIAp3 aGljaCBsb29rcyBmdW5ueSB0byBtZS4gV2hpbGUgeW91IGNvdWxkIHNwbGl0IHN0YW5kYXJkIApm b3JtYXRzL21vZGlmaWVycyBhbmQgdmVuZG9yIHNwZWNpZmljIG1vZGlmaWVycy4KCkkgZG9uJ3Qg Y2FyZSByZWFsbHksIGl0IHdhcyBqdXN0IGFuIGlkZWEsIGJ1dCBJIGRvbid0IGdldCB0aGlzIGFy Z3VtZW50cyAKd2h5IGl0IGlzLCBub3Qgb25seSBub3QgYmV0dGVyLCBidXQgd29yc2UgdGhhbiBh IGJpdGZpZWxkLiA6KQoKUmVnYXJkcywKClR2cnRrbwpfX19fX19fX19fX19fX19fX19fX19fX19f X19fX19fX19fX19fX19fX19fX19fXwpJbnRlbC1nZnggbWFpbGluZyBsaXN0CkludGVsLWdmeEBs aXN0cy5mcmVlZGVza3RvcC5vcmcKaHR0cDovL2xpc3RzLmZyZWVkZXNrdG9wLm9yZy9tYWlsbWFu L2xpc3RpbmZvL2ludGVsLWdmeAo=